The Evolution of Digital Design: From Aesthetics to Functionality

Over the past decade, the landscape of digital design has undergone a seismic shift. Early websites prioritized basic aesthetics with static pages, but today, user expectations demand seamless, intuitive experiences that blend form and function. This evolution is driven not only by technological advances but also by a nuanced understanding of user psychology and behavioral data.

Industry leaders recognize that delivering value extends beyond visual appeal. It involves creating interfaces that anticipate user needs, reduce friction, and adapt dynamically—hallmarks of what we now call User Experience (UX) and User Interface (UI) design. These fields have matured into strategic disciplines vital for brand competitiveness in a crowded digital marketplace.

Data-Driven Design: A Critical Industry Insight

Recent surveys reveal that approximately 88% of online consumers are less likely to return to a website after a bad user experience (Source: Forrester Research, 2022). This underscores the importance of meticulous usability testing, personalization, and responsive design approaches.

For instance, heatmap analytics show that users often abandon sites within seconds if navigation is confusing or loads are slow. Advanced UX tools now leverage AI to analyze these behavioral patterns in real-time, enabling designers to refine interfaces iteratively.

Innovative Approaches in UI/UX Design

Leading firms are adopting innovative methodologies such as participatory design, where users are involved throughout the development process, ensuring the final product aligns closely with their needs. Additionally, adaptive interfaces powered by machine learning deliver personalized content and layouts, enhancing engagement and satisfaction.

“The future of digital interaction lies in empathy-driven design—creating experiences that truly understand and anticipate user needs.” — Jane Doe, Chief Design Officer

Emerging technologies like augmented reality (AR), virtual reality (VR), and voice assistants are poised to redefine interaction paradigms. These tools demand that designers rethink foundational principles, emphasizing accessibility, inclusivity, and multisensory engagement.
